What is Freight Management Support in BPO?

Freight management support in BPO involves the outsourcing of logistics and transportation tasks to a third-party service provider. These services typically include selecting the best freight carriers, managing shipments, optimizing routes, tracking deliveries, and ensuring compliance with industry regulations. BPO providers offer businesses end-to-end support, enabling them to streamline their supply chain operations.

By outsourcing freight management, businesses can reduce their internal costs, access advanced technology solutions, and improve overall shipment efficiency. BPO providers also help companies navigate the complexities of freight regulations, international shipping, and transportation costs.

Types of Freight Management Support in BPO

1. Freight Forwarding

Freight forwarding involves coordinating the shipment of goods across international borders. BPO providers offer freight forwarding services by selecting the most suitable carriers, handling customs documentation, and ensuring timely delivery.

Ideal for: Companies that ship goods internationally and require assistance with customs, international freight regulations, and multi-modal transport.

2. Transportation Mode Selection

One of the key decisions in freight management is choosing the appropriate transportation mode (air, sea, rail, or road). BPO providers analyze the best mode for your shipment based on cost, time, and product requirements.

Ideal for: Companies shipping large or small quantities, or needing to balance speed with cost efficiency.

3. Route Optimization

BPO providers use data analytics and advanced software to determine the most efficient routes for shipments. This includes evaluating delivery times, fuel consumption, and potential delays to minimize costs and improve delivery times.

Ideal for: Businesses with high-volume shipments or those that ship globally and need to optimize their logistics operations.

4. Shipment Tracking and Monitoring

Tracking is essential for ensuring that goods are delivered on time and intact. BPO providers offer advanced shipment tracking tools that provide real-time updates and alerts about the status of shipments.

Ideal for: E-commerce businesses, retailers, and manufacturers who need to track shipments regularly and provide updates to customers.

5. Customs and Compliance Management

International shipping often requires compliance with various regulations, such as customs clearance and tariff documentation. BPO providers can ensure that shipments meet all legal and regulatory requirements, preventing costly delays.

Ideal for: Companies engaged in cross-border shipping and those exporting goods to multiple countries.

6. Freight Bill Auditing

Freight bill auditing involves reviewing the charges on freight invoices to ensure they are accurate. BPO providers help businesses verify freight charges, identify discrepancies, and ensure they are not overpaying for shipping.

Ideal for: Companies looking to reduce transportation costs and maintain financial accuracy.

7. Warehousing and Inventory Management

Many BPO providers offer integrated warehousing and inventory management services that complement freight management. This includes storing goods before shipment, ensuring inventory accuracy, and coordinating with the transport team for timely dispatch.

Ideal for: Retailers, manufacturers, and e-commerce businesses with fluctuating inventory and large product volumes.

8. Carrier Negotiation and Rate Management

BPO providers can negotiate better rates with carriers due to their established relationships and volume-based discounts. This allows businesses to save money on shipping costs while still ensuring reliable service.

Ideal for: Businesses that regularly ship large volumes and want to secure more favorable terms with carriers.

Benefits of Freight Management Support in BPO

1. Cost Savings

Outsourcing freight management can reduce internal costs associated with staffing, technology infrastructure, and training. By leveraging a BPO provider’s relationships with carriers and their ability to consolidate shipments, companies can benefit from more competitive rates.

2. Improved Efficiency

BPO providers use advanced technologies to optimize routes, manage inventory, and streamline the shipping process. Automation and data analytics help reduce human error and ensure that goods are delivered in the most efficient way possible.

3. Focus on Core Business Activities

By outsourcing freight management, businesses can focus on their core operations, such as product development, marketing, and customer service, while leaving logistics to the experts.

4. Scalability

BPO providers offer flexible solutions that can scale according to business needs. Whether a company is experiencing growth or seasonal fluctuations, BPO providers can adjust their services to accommodate varying shipment volumes.

5. Access to Expertise and Technology

Freight management is complex, and keeping up with changes in regulations, tariffs, and best practices can be challenging. BPO providers offer specialized expertise and access to cutting-edge technologies that improve operational efficiency.

6. Enhanced Customer Satisfaction

Faster and more reliable deliveries result in a better customer experience. BPO providers ensure that products reach customers on time, leading to higher satisfaction and increased customer loyalty.

7. Risk Management

BPO providers help mitigate the risks associated with freight shipping, including delays, damage, or regulatory issues. They ensure that shipments comply with international standards and regulations, reducing the chances of disruptions.
